Food and Beverage Production and Services
2 Year Course, Intermediate Level (12+2)
DETAILS
About This Course:
The Food and Beverage Production and Services course teaches how to make delicious and nutritious foods and how to mix and make different types of beverages with creativity. Food and beverage service is at the heart of the restaurant business. Apart from the quality of the service and atmosphere of a restaurant, the taste of the food and beverages is what will ensure that guests are satisfied and will return.

Acquired Knowledge and Skills:
On completion of the course, students will have learned how to:
- advise on the basics of cooking
- cook Lao and international food
- perform food delivery service and plan events
- provide food and beverage services
- perform basic patisserie, pastry, and Breadmaking
- work in hotels and restaurants
- open a restaurant business
